Immerse yourself in the opulence and intrigue of the 1880s with "The Gilded Age," the captivating soundtrack from the HBO Original Series. Composed by the dynamic duo of Harry Gregson-Williams and Rupert Gregson-Williams, this album is a rich tapestry of orchestral compositions that perfectly complement the lavish world of New York's high society. With a runtime of 1 hour and 18 minutes, the album features 39 tracks that span the entirety of the series' second season, offering a symphonic journey through the lives of the city's wealthiest families.
Harry Gregson-Williams, known for his work on films like "The Martian," "Mulan," and "Chicken Run: Dawn of the Nugget," teams up with his brother Rupert Gregson-Williams, renowned for his scores in "Aquaman," "Wonder Woman," and "Hacksaw Ridge." Together, they weave a musical narrative that captures the essence of the era, from the grandeur of high-society balls to the intimate moments of personal drama. The album's main title theme sets the tone, while tracks like "Marian Brook" and "Mrs. Astor's House" provide a glimpse into the lives of the series' central characters.
Released by WaterTower Music on March 21, 2022, "The Gilded Age" soundtrack is a testament to the brothers' collaborative genius. Harry Gregson-Williams is a renowned British composer, conductor, and record producer who has left an indelible mark on the film, television, and video game industries. Born in Chichester, England, Gregson-Williams began his musical journey at a young age, studying voice, piano, and violin, and performing extensively throughout Europe. His prolific career spans over two decades, during which he has collaborated with esteemed directors such as Ridley Scott, Tony Scott, Ben Affleck, and Andrew Adamson.
Gregson-Williams' diverse portfolio includes iconic scores for blockbuster films like "Gladiator," "The Martian," and the entire "Shrek" franchise, for which he received a BAFTA Award nomination. His work on "The Chronicles of Narnia" series and "Chicken Run" has also garnered widespread acclaim. In addition to his film scores, Gregson-Williams has composed music for popular video games, including the "Metal Gear" series. His unique and influential style has earned him numerous awards, including the BMI Icon Award and the Ambassador Award from the Society of Composers & Lyricists. Gregson-Williams' ability to blend diverse musical influences and his knack for creating memorable, emotionally resonant scores make him one of Hollywood's most sought-after composers.
